后缀是java的文件怎么打开
在日常的编程学习或工作中,我们经常会遇到以“.java”为后缀的文件,这类文件是Java语言源代码的载体,包含了用Java编写的程序逻辑,对于初学者或不熟悉Java开发环境的用户来说,打开和编辑.java文件可能会有些困惑,本文将详细介绍如何正确打开.java文件,包括不同操作系统下的操作方法、必备工具的使用、以及常见问题的解决方案,帮助您顺利处理Java源代码文件。
了解.java文件的本质
在探讨如何打开.java文件之前,首先需要明确这类文件的性质。.java文件是纯文本文件,可以用任何文本编辑器打开和查看,它的内容遵循Java语言的语法规则,包含了类、方法、变量等程序元素,与可执行文件(如.exe)不同,.java文件本身无法直接运行,需要通过Java编译器(javac)将其转换为字节码文件(.class),再由Java虚拟机(JVM)执行,打开.java文件的核心在于选择合适的编辑工具,并配置好Java开发环境。
选择合适的编辑工具
纯文本编辑器
对于简单的.java文件查看或轻量级编辑,纯文本编辑器是最便捷的选择,常见的跨平台文本编辑器包括:
- Notepad++(Windows):支持语法高亮,适合快速查看和修改代码。
- Sublime Text(跨平台):轻量高效,支持插件扩展,适合中小型项目开发。
- Visual Studio Code(跨平台):免费开源,内置Java支持插件,功能强大,适合初学者和专业开发者。
- TextEdit(macOS):系统自带文本编辑器,需切换为“纯文本模式”以避免格式问题。
这些工具的优势在于无需配置即可打开.java文件,但缺乏Java开发所需的编译、调试等高级功能。
集成开发环境(IDE)
对于复杂的Java项目,使用集成开发环境(IDE)是更高效的选择,IDE不仅支持.java文件的编辑,还提供了代码补全、错误提示、调试工具等全方位功能,主流的Java IDE包括:
- IntelliJ IDEA:功能最全面的Java IDE,分为社区版(免费)和旗舰版(付费),适合企业级开发。
- Eclipse IDE:开源免费,插件生态丰富,适合大型项目开发。
- NetBeans:易用性较强,适合初学者快速上手。
安装IDE后,只需将.java文件拖拽到IDE窗口中,即可自动识别并加载文件内容。
配置Java开发环境
要运行或调试.java文件,必须先安装Java开发工具包(JDK),JDK包含了编译器(javac)和运行时环境(JRE),是处理Java文件的基础,以下是配置步骤:
下载并安装JDK
- 访问Oracle官网或OpenJDK官网,下载与操作系统匹配的JDK版本。
- 运行安装程序,按照提示完成安装(Windows需勾选“添加到环境变量”选项)。
配置环境变量
- Windows:右键“此电脑”→“属性”→“高级系统设置”→“环境变量”,在“系统变量”中新建
JAVA_HOME变量(值为JDK安装路径),并将%JAVA_HOME%\bin添加到Path变量中。 - macOS/Linux:打开终端,编辑
.bash_profile或.zshrc文件,添加以下内容:export JAVA_HOME=/path/to/jdk export PATH=$JAVA_HOME/bin:$PATH
保存后执行
source ~/.bash_profile使配置生效。
验证安装
打开终端或命令提示符,输入以下命令:
java -version javac -version
若显示版本信息,则说明配置成功。
打开和运行.java文件的步骤
使用文本编辑器打开
- 双击.java文件,系统可能会用默认文本编辑器打开(如记事本)。
- 若未关联编辑器,右键文件→“打开方式”→选择文本编辑器(如Notepad++)。
使用IDE打开
- 打开IDE(如IntelliJ IDEA),选择“File”→“Open”,导航到.java文件所在目录并打开。
- IDE会自动识别项目结构,支持语法高亮和错误检查。
编译和运行.java文件
- 命令行方式:
- 打开终端,进入.java文件所在目录。
- 执行
javac 文件名.java编译文件,生成.class文件。 - 执行
java 文件名运行程序(注意不加后缀)。
- IDE方式:
在IDE中打开.java文件后,点击“运行”按钮(绿色三角)即可自动编译并执行程序。
常见问题及解决方案
“javac不是内部或外部命令”
原因:JDK的bin目录未添加到系统环境变量。
解决:按照本文第三部分重新配置环境变量。
文件打开乱码
原因:编码格式不匹配(如文件为UTF-8,但编辑器默认使用GBK)。
解决:在编辑器中手动切换编码格式(如VS Code右下角显示编码,点击即可修改)。
无法运行编译后的程序
原因:未进入.class文件所在目录,或类名与文件名不匹配。
解决:确保文件名与public类名一致,并在正确的目录下运行java命令。
打开.java文件的核心在于选择合适的工具和配置环境,对于简单查看,使用纯文本编辑器即可满足需求;对于开发需求,IDE是更高效的选择,正确安装和配置JDK是运行Java程序的前提,通过本文的介绍,相信您已经掌握了处理.java文件的方法,无论是学习Java还是进行实际开发,都能更加得心应手,熟练的工具使用是提升编程效率的关键,建议多加实践,逐步熟悉各种编辑和开发技巧。









